Software Developer
Send a job offer directly to this candidate
I am a seasoned Software Developer with over 9 years of experience in designing and implementing scalable, cloud-native, and high-performance software solutions. My core expertise lies in Golang microservices, RESTful APIs, and building distributed systems across domains such as healthcare, finance, and e-commerce. With a strong background in both backend (Golang, Java, Spring Boot) and frontend technologies (Angular, JavaScript, Node.js), I bring a full-stack perspective to application development.
I'm proficient in working with SQL and NoSQL databases (PostgreSQL, MongoDB, Cassandra) and experienced in containerization and orchestration using Docker and Kubernetes. I’ve led projects deployed on AWS and Google Cloud, implemented CI/CD pipelines with Jenkins and GitLab CI, and contributed to high-availability systems that serve millions of users. My development approach is rooted in Test-Driven Development (TDD) and Agile methodologies.
As a lifelong learner and technology enthusiast, I stay updated with the latest trends in microservices, serverless computing, and DevOps, continuously enhancing the efficiency, security, and maintainability of the systems I build.
Results-driven Software Engineer with over 8 years of experience in full-stack development, production support, and database administration, skilled in designing, developing, and maintaining scalable applications across diverse domains.
Master’s in Applied Computer Science from Southeast Missouri State University with a strong foundation in software design, development, and data management.